In order to graph this inequality, first let's graph the corresponding equation.

To do so, let's find 5 points that are solutions to the equation:

[tex]\begin{gathered} y=(x-2)^2+3 \\ \\ x=0\colon \\ y=4+3+7 \\ x=1\colon \\ y=1+3=4 \\ x=2\colon \\ y=0+3=3 \\ x=3\colon \\ y=1+3=4 \\ x=4\colon \\ x=4+3=7 \end{gathered}[/tex]

Since the symbol of the inequality is ">", the solution region is above the parabola, and the parabola itself is not part of the solution (therefore we draw it with a dashed line).
